2fe8341aac Map module options between Python and C++ in API parity test (#25784)
Summary:
`torch.nn` modules in Python save their kwarg options directly as module object attributes, while `torch::nn` modules in C++ save their options inside the `options` field of the module object. This PR tries to map between these two (by using the newly added `options_args` list to discover options arguments in Python module), to make sure options equivalence is properly checked.

1bf1970fe2 Add Python/C++ torch.nn API parity test harness (#23852)
Summary:
This PR adds test harness for checking Python / C++ API parity for `torch.nn.Module` subclasses. Under the hood, we use JIT tracing to transfer `nn.Module` state from Python to C++, so that we can test initialization / forward / backward on Python / C++ modules with the same parameters and buffers.
